Originally from tropical Africa, sesame was then introduced to Lebanon. Once roasted, it releases notes of hazelnut which will enchant breads, fish, avocados, mangos and roast apples.
Timiz pepper releases intense aromas of tobacco and resin. It will enliven your chicken liver terrines, fresh goat’s cheese with olive oil and fresh herbs, and bitter chocolate desserts.
This variety of sesame with its distinctive aroma is widely used in Asia, sprinkled over noodles, cabbage salads or mixed into a paste to flavour ice creams and pastries.
